Output d58736031b25bced394e4fd93db51231add034b840397d65a7fb65981ef1c3ba:1

value
999590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39bf180344ec37360b819e86dcbd5d133401f9df OP_EQUAL
address
36xMMud1Y1hNw8p5PX5DaB3vPD2iDzqWLW
transaction
d58736031b25bced394e4fd93db51231add034b840397d65a7fb65981ef1c3ba
spent
true